National Museum of the US Air Force

1100 Spaatz Street, Dayton, OH 45431
, (937) 255-3286

Museum with hangars filled with planes from the Wright Flyer (From Dayton, Ohio) to the latest fighter jets. Located next to Wright Patterson Air Force base and home to the Air Force marathon (which Diana and Jason ran in). Admission is free always.

Oregon District

Dayton, OH

Historic nightlife district in Dayton complete with old brick streets. Warped wing brewery is a good place to grab a drink and there are several bars including Toxic, Hole in the Wall and Dayton Beer Company. Nearby local restaurants nearby include Thai 9, Corner Kitchen and more.

Cincinnati

Cincinnati, OH

If you are flying in to Cincinnati or have extra time and want to explore Cincinnati there are several areas worth checking out. The Banks is the area between the Bengals and Reds stadiums filled with bars and restaurants including the Morelein house, Jefferson Social, and Holy Grail. Smale park is a great park on the Ohio and the Reds Hall of Fame is a great museum. Over the Rhine is just north of downtown and home to Taft's and Rhinegeist Brewery, as well as the Eagle and Bakersfield restaurants. Oakley is about 5 miles northeast of downtown and has MadTree Brewing and many restaurants and is the neighborhood of Cincinnati Jason is from.
